All Categories
Featured
Table of Contents
By the end of this section, you will have a solid understanding of the technological facets you require to focus on to stand out in Opn's design interview. Going on to Part 2 of our blog site collection, we will certainly move our attention to behavior questions and what to anticipate during the meeting process.
We also make use of Google Jamboard for the style round. Our meeting process at Opn is uncomplicated, and we guarantee you are well-prepared for the technical rounds.
The technical meeting includes two rounds: (a) the coding round and (b) the layout round, each lasting one hour. You will certainly have 50 mins to reply to inquiries and 10 mins for Q&A. Depending upon the availability of both the candidate and the interviewer, these rounds might occur on different days.
Possibly, it has actually been a long time considering that you last touched them, so take enough time to return to practice. Understand the ideas, study the phrase structure very carefully, and get accustomed to different ways of reacting to the concerns. During the interview, before attempting to compose your option, you might intend to very first clear up the inquiry with the job interviewer, evaluate the problem, and information the reasoning and why you will certainly choose this approach to resolving the trouble.
It is very important to explain that the interviewers want you to do well and exist to sustain you. The entire concept for you is to show the recruiter exactly how you believe, communicate, and whether you can resolve troubles. By doing so, you have opened the flooring to involve much more with the recruiter and invite any ideas connected with tackling the coding troubles.
Still, it is common among our interviewers to ask questions around the subject of repayment gateways as this will be most relevant to your day-to-day job. In the layout round, prospects are urged to provide their perfect software application architecture design to carry out a theoretical solution under particular restraints. Inquiries can include: Style a payment system for a shopping platform.
Style an e-commerce vendor procurement and customer platform system. Layout a system that permits each user to send out messages or images. When being talked to and during coding rounds, it's helpful to duplicate the concerns to the recruiter to guarantee that both of you get on the same page. If you do not understand, do not hesitate to ask the interviewer to repeat or reword the inquiry.
I've been a complete workdesk technological employer for nearly 10 years. Most of my time has actually been invested as an agency employer with Code Skill, however I likewise have a year of internal recruiting experience on Twitter's Earnings Platform group.
I wish to flag that the guidance offered is based on my individual opinions and experience, and should not be considered an endorsement of the employing processes made use of in big tech, or by firms replicating big tech hiring. Instead, it is intended to provide assistance on just how to navigate the "industry requirement" interview procedure and improve your possibilities of success.
In all severity, you can tell a whole lot regarding your alignment to a business and their worths based on this web page. Additionally, websites like Glassdoor and Blind can give beneficial understandings into the firm's interview procedure, staff member experiences, and wages. It's additionally a great idea to research your job interviewer and their function to obtain a far better understanding of their viewpoint and what they may be looking for in a prospect.
How has the meeting process been so much? Usually our reactions are powerful tools that are ignored; it's vital to attend to any type of appointments concerning the function or business prior to continuing with the procedure.
Treat every practice as a meeting; it could even aid with those video game day nerves! In the 'Understanding is Power' section, I stated the value of recognizing firm values.
In addition, the celebrity technique will aid you create answers to possible behavior interview concerns. Come up with celebrity examples for each and every bullet in the job summary (if there are way too many bullets, collect styles). Behavior meeting questions are usually taken straight from these job summary bullet points. For instance: Solid problem-solving abilities, with the ability to assume artistically and purposefully to address complex technical challenges -> Tell me regarding a time you came across challenges and obstacles at job.
By demonstrating excellent cooperation abilities, explaining their assumed processes, and most importantly, their mistakes. Throughout the technical meeting, keep these questions in mind: Have you gathered your demands? Are you checking in with your job interviewer?
Ask for a moment. It's alright to take a break. Being sincere and prone (when secure) can aid you stand out from various other prospects.
Keep in mind, you're freaking awesome, and your special top qualities and experiences can aid you land your desire task so long as it's the best fit for you.'s a listing of companies that do not whiteboard or follow "conventional tech" meeting procedures, phew.
Do take a look at all these inquiries with answers from below: Software Engineering Interview Questions is the process of designing, establishing, screening, and preserving software application. It is a methodical and disciplined strategy to software application development that intends to create premium, reputable, and maintainable software program. Software program engineers create software options for end individuals by utilizing design principles and their understanding of programming languages.
It is a characteristics of software that refers to its capacity to execute what it was made to do properly and continually in time. It describes the extent to which the software application can be used easily. The amount of initiative or time required to discover just how to utilize the software.
It describes just how straightforward it is to improve and customize the software program. It describes how easily a software program system can be modified to add function, boost speed, or repair mistakes. It refers to just how well the software program can work with various platforms or situations without making major adjustments.
For more information please refer to the complying with short article Characteristics of Software application. The software program is used thoroughly in several domains including healthcare facilities, financial institutions, institutions, defense, financing, securities market, and more. It can be categorized into different types: For more details please refer to the following write-up Classifications of Software application.
It is identified by a structured, sequential technique to job administration and software advancement. Needs Gathering and AnalysisDesign PhaseImplementation and System TestingIntegration and System TestingDeploymentMaintenance Needs are clear and dealt with that might not change. There are no ambiguous needs (no complication). It is excellent to use this model when the innovation is well understood.
Beta testing generally utilizes black-box testing. Beta testing is done at the end-user, the of the product.
Reliability, safety and security, and robustness are checked during beta testing. Alpha screening makes sure the top quality of the product before forwarding it to beta screening. Beta testing also focuses on the high quality of the product however collects the user's time-long input on the item and makes certain that the product awaits real-time users.
Latest Posts
The Best Programming Books For Coding Interview Prep
How To Prepare For Data Engineer System Design Interviews
What Is The Star Method & How To Use It In Tech Interviews?